Re: 1964 ratrod heres the story
4 Attachment(s)
i picked the truck apart piece by piece. and man was it nasty. so i sandblasted the frame, primed and painted it. replaced all the shocks and new bushings.. by the way that was the 283 i was going to use. until i got my other motor back from the machine shop. the whole front end came off in one piece.. and the fenders and stuff would NOT come off. apparently the PO welded all of it together and put tar everywhere inside it. so i left it together, and will leave it until i can afford new fenders, inners, radiator support, and front valence, or whatever its called i just sanded it down and painted it i didnt want to put any time into it if im just going to replace it in a few months.
